About

Ralph Schnitker is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Epidemiology and Clinical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Ralph Schnitker has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 576 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 4 papers in Epidemiology and 3 papers in Clinical Psychology. Recurrent topics in Ralph Schnitker’s work include Neuroscience and Music Perception (3 papers), Anesthesia and Neurotoxicity Research (3 papers) and Neurobiology of Language and Bilingualism (3 papers). Ralph Schnitker is often cited by papers focused on Neuroscience and Music Perception (3 papers), Anesthesia and Neurotoxicity Research (3 papers) and Neurobiology of Language and Bilingualism (3 papers). Ralph Schnitker coll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Switzerland and United States. Ralph Schnitker's co-authors include Walter Huber, Bruno J. Messmer, Hedwig H. Hövels-Gürich, Marie-Christine Seghaye, Klaus Willmes, Jörg Daumann, Knut Schnell, Ralf Minkenberg, F. Kotlarek and Götz von Bernuth and has published in prestigious journals such as NeuroImage, Brain and Brain Research.
